What are the responsibilities and job description for the Infant/Toddler Assistant Teacher position at Abacus Montessori Academy?
Job Overview
We are seeking a passionate Assistant Teacher to join our team. As a Assistant Teacher, you will play a key role in nurturing and educating young children, fostering their social, emotional, and cognitive development.
Requirements
- Assist the Lead Teacher in implementing the school curriculum and assessing the developmental needs of students.
- Assist in the management of and participate in a variety of learning activities that provide opportunities for children to develop to their fullest potential and achieve their learning goals.
- Carry out substitute plans if a lead teacher is not present.
- Completing prep work needed within the classroom for activities and lessons.
- Assist with presenting lessons in a nurturing, curiosity-driven environment that fosters the appropriate developmental stages in children’s lives.
- Assist the lead teacher in implementing activities and curriculum that will support and develop self-esteem and social skills.
- Assist children with meal times, bathroom needs/diaper changes, and clean-up when needed
- Maintain a healthy and safe environment through the sanitation of toys and cleaning of the classroom
- Communicate daily with children, parents, and staff in a positive, professional manner.
- Participate collaboratively and professionally with other teachers and staff to promote the general well-being of the school, and the collective/individual interest of its staff and student body.
- Positively interact with students to meet their individual needs to support play, exploration, and learning.
- Maintain appearance, cleanliness, and safe environment of the classroom and equipment.
- Attend and participate in staff meetings, in-services, and other meetings upon request.
Qualifications
- Experience working with infants and toddlers in a childcare setting
- Strong understanding of early childhood education principles
- Classroom management skills and experience
- Knowledge of childhood development and special education practices
- Ability to create a nurturing and safe environment for children
- Effective communication and interpersonal skills with children and families
